Inconsistent Temperature Zones
One part of your office might feel like a freezer while another is uncomfortably warm, or specific rooms never quite reach the set temperature, regardless of thermostat adjustments. This often points to issues with your commercial HVAC system's zoning, ductwork integrity, or a failing component like a damper or sensor. It could also indicate an undersized or improperly balanced system struggling to meet the diverse demands of your building. Beyond employee discomfort and potential client dissatisfaction, inconsistent temperatures lead to energy waste as your system overworks trying to compensate, driving up operational costs and shortening equipment lifespan.
Unexplained Spikes in Utility Bills
You might observe your monthly energy expenses steadily climbing without any corresponding increase in operational hours or changes in usage, making it difficult to budget and manage overhead. This is a classic symptom of an inefficient commercial HVAC system, a boiler struggling to heat effectively, or poor insulation. Components like dirty coils, refrigerant leaks, or worn-out motors force your systems to consume more power to achieve desired results. Continuously high energy bills erode your profit margins, and ignoring the underlying cause will only lead to further system degradation, increasing the likelihood of a complete breakdown and more expensive repairs or premature replacement.
Strange Noises or Odors from Systems
You might start hearing unusual grinding, squealing, banging, or hissing sounds coming from your HVAC units or boiler room. Alternatively, you might detect persistent musty, burning, or stale odors circulating throughout your commercial space. Noises often indicate mechanical issues like failing bearings, loose belts, or obstructions within the system. Musty odors, especially in Mountain Lakes' humid climate, can signal mold or mildew growth within ductwork, while burning smells suggest electrical problems or overheating components. These are clear indicators of mechanical stress or potential health hazards, and ignoring them can lead to critical system failure, fire risks, or a significant decline in indoor air quality, potentially causing health issues for occupants and legal liabilities for your business.
Frequent System Cycling or Breakdowns
Your commercial HVAC unit or boiler might turn on and off much more frequently than usual, or you experience recurring system shutdowns that require manual resets. This "short cycling" often indicates an improperly sized system, a faulty thermostat, or deeper issues like low refrigerant levels in AC units or burner problems in boilers. Frequent breakdowns suggest components are failing under stress. Constant cycling puts immense wear and tear on your equipment, drastically reducing its lifespan and increasing energy consumption. Repeated breakdowns lead to unpredictable downtime, disrupting business operations and frustrating both employees and clients.

Aging Infrastructure and Wear & Tear
Commercial HVAC systems, boilers, and other building infrastructure have a finite lifespan. Over years of continuous operation, components naturally degrade, losing efficiency and becoming more prone to failure. Many commercial properties in Mountain Lakes are well-established, with systems that may be nearing or past their intended operational life. While often well-maintained, the sheer age of some infrastructure makes it susceptible to these issues. The solution involves regular inspections, proactive repairs, and eventually, strategic replacement of critical components or the entire system to restore efficiency and reliability.
Inadequate or Neglected Maintenance
Without consistent professional maintenance, commercial systems accumulate dirt, suffer from unaddressed minor issues, and operate under increased strain. Filters become clogged, coils get dirty, and moving parts wear out prematurely. System Design or Sizing Issues
Sometimes, commercial systems are either too small to adequately cool or heat a space, or too large, leading to inefficient short cycling. This often happens during renovations or when a building's usage changes without a corresponding system adjustment.
